Match Report

Sevenoaks Chronicle, June 20th 1958

Knockers Fail

Once again Knockers failed against the opening attack of Dinham and Smith. The only batsman who in fact stood up to the bowling was Leach who batted very soundly until he was bowled.

Otford started off in reply at a very leisurely pace and Heard in particular seemed quite content to score all his runs in singles. Ellison was well caught by Cosker trying for a big hit.

Dinham arrived with sole intention of either scoring quickly or getting out and he was lucky to carry his bat for 20 very valuable runs.

Otford won by six wickets, and at the end Heard was undefeated with 19, made up of two twos and 15 singles.
